The JIS K 7215 standard specifies the method for determining the Vicat softening temperature of plastics. This testing procedure is crucial in ensuring that furniture and interior plastics meet the necessary safety standards, particularly when exposed to heat or high temperatures.

In the context of furniture manufacturing, it's essential to understand how different grades of plastic will behave under various environmental conditions. The Vicat softening temperature test provides a quantitative measure of the material’s thermal stability, which can significantly impact the product’s durability and safety in use.

The Vicat softening point is defined as the temperature at which a standard needle penetrates 1mm into the surface of a heated specimen. This measurement helps engineers and quality managers to select appropriate materials that will not deform or melt under expected operating conditions, ensuring product integrity and consumer safety.

The test involves precise sample preparation and careful adherence to the JIS K 7215 protocol. Specimens are typically cut from larger pieces of plastic, ensuring uniformity across all samples. The apparatus used in this test includes a Vicat softening temperature tester, which heats the specimen while applying pressure with a needle.

The testing process begins by placing the prepared specimen into the heating chamber of the Vicat tester. The specimen is then heated at a controlled rate until the specified penetration depth is achieved. The temperature at which this occurs is recorded as the Vicat softening point. What is the purpose of the JIS K 7215 Vicat softening temperature test?
The primary purpose of this test is to determine the thermal stability of plastics used in furniture and interior applications. It helps ensure that materials do not deform or melt under expected operating conditions, thereby enhancing product durability and safety.
How does the Vicat softening temperature test differ from other thermal tests?
The Vicat softening temperature test is unique in its focus on determining the specific temperature at which a specimen begins to soften under load. Unlike some other thermal tests, it provides a precise point of transition rather than continuous measurement over time.

What kind of equipment is used in this test?
The Vicat softening temperature tester is the primary piece of equipment. It consists of a heating chamber, a needle for applying pressure to the specimen, and a system for monitoring and recording temperature changes.
